Enter your secret code as follows; pause no more than
15 seconds between steps:
1. LOC appears when the ignition is on.
2. Press MN and 000 will appear on the display.
3. Press MN again to make the last two digits agree
with your code.
4. Press HR to make the first one or two digits agree
with your code.
5. Press AM-FM after you have confirmed that the
code matches the secret code you have written down.
The display will show SEC, indicating the radio is
now operable and secure.
If you enter the wrong code eight times, INOP will
appear
on the display. You will have to wait an hour
with the ignition on before
you can try again. When you
try again,
you will only have three chances to enter the
correct code before INOP appears.
If
you lose or forget your code, contact your dealer.

FM Stereo
FM stereo will give you the best sound. But FM signals
will reach only about
10 to 40 miles (16 to 65 km). Tall
buildings or hills can interfere with
FM signals, causing
the sound to come and go.
AM
The range for most AM stations is greater than for FM,
especially at night. The longer range, however, can
cause stations to interfere with each other.
AM can pick
up noise from things like storms and power lines. Try
reducing the treble
to reduce this noise if you ever get it.

A tape player that is not cleaned regularly can cause
reduced sound quality, ruined cassettes or a damaged
mechanism. Cassette tapes should be stored in their
cases away from contaminants, direct sunlight and
extreme heat. If they aren’t, they may not operate
properly or may cause failure of the tape player.
Your tape player should be cleaned regularly after every
50 hours of use. Your radio may display CLN to indicate
that you have used your tape player for
50 hours without
resetting the tape clean timer.
If this message appears on
the display, your cassette tape player needs to be
cleaned. It will still play tapes, but you should clean it as
soon as possible
to prevent damage to your tapes and
player. If you notice a reduction
in sound quality, try a
known good cassette to see if
it is the tape or the tape
player at fault. If this other cassette has
no improvement
in sound quality, clean the tape player. Cleaning
may be done with a scrubbing action,
non-abrasive cleaning cassette with pads which scrub
the tape head as the hubs
of the cleaner cassette turn. It
is normal for the cassette to eject while cleaning. Insert
the cassette at least three times to ensure thorough
cleaning.
A scrubbing action cleaning cassette is
available through your Chevrolet dealership.
You may also choose a non-scrubbing action, wet-type
cleaner which
uses a cassette with a fabric belt to clean
the tape head. This type
of cleaning cassette will not
eject and, it may
not clean as thoroughly as the
scrubbing type cleaner.
After you clean the player, press and hold
EJECT for
five seconds to reset the
CLN indicator. The radio will
display
--- to show the indicator was reset.
Cassettes are subject to wear and the sound quality may
degrade over time. Always make sure the cassette tape
is in good condition before you have your tape
player serviced.

Handle discs carefully. Store them in their original cases
or other protective cases and away from direct sunlight
and dust. If the surface of a disc is soiled, dampen a
clean,
soft cloth in a mild, neutral detergent solution and
clean it, wiping from the center
to the edge.
Be sure never
to touch the signal surface when handling
discs. Pick
up discs by grasping the outer edges or the
edge
of the hole and the outer edge.
Fixed Mast Antenna
The fixed mast antenna can withstand most car washes
without being damaged.
If the mast should ever become
slightly bent,
you can straighten it out by hand. If the
mast is badly bent, as it might be by vandals, you should
replace it.
Check every once in a while to be sure the mast is still
tightened to the rear quarter panel.

Drunken Driving
Death and injury associated with drinking and driving is a
national tragedy.
It’s the number one contributor to the
highway death toll, claiming thousands
of victims every year.
Alcohol affects four things that anyone needs to drive
a vehicle:
Judgment
Muscular Coordination
Vision
Attentiveness.
Police records show that almost half of all motor
vehicle-related deaths involve alcohol.
In most cases,
these deaths are the result of someone who was drinking
and driving. In recent years, some
17,000 annual motor
vehicle-related deaths have been associated with the use
of alcohol, with more than
300,000 people injured.

Downloaded from www.Manualslib.com manuals search engine Many adults -- by some estimates, nearly half the adult
population
-- choose never to drink alcohol, so they
never drive after drinking. For persons under 2 1, it’s
against the law in every
U.S. state to drink alcohol.
There are good medical, psychological and
developmental reasons for these laws.
The obvious way
to solve this highway safety problem
is for people never to drink alcohol and then drive. But
what if people do? How much is “too much” if the
driver plans to drive? It’s a lot less than many might
think. Although it depends
on each person and situation,
here is some general information on the problem.
The Blood Alcohol Concentration (BAC) of someone
who is drinking depends upon four things:
0 The amount of alcohol consumed
The drinker’s body weight
The amount of food that is consumed before
0 The length of time it has taken the drinker to
According to the American Medical Association, a
180-lb.
(82 kg) person who drinks three 12-ounce
(355 ml) bottles of beer in an hour will end up with a
BAC of about 0.06 percent. The person would reach the

Downloaded from www.Manualslib.com manuals search engine There is a gender difference, too. Women generally have
a lower relative percentage
of body water than men.
Since alcohol is carried in body water, this means that
a
woman generally will reach a higher BAC level than a
man of her same body weight when each has the same
number of drinks.
The law in many
U.S. states sets the legal limit at a BAC
of 0.10 percent. In a growing number of U.S. states, and
throughout Canada, the limit is
0.08 percent. In some
other countries, it’s even lower. The BAC limit for all
commercial drivers in the United States is
0.04 percent.
The BAC will be over 0.10 percent after three to six
drinks (in one hour). Of course, as we’ve seen, it
depends on how much alcohol is in the drinks, and how
quickly the person drinks them.
But the ability to drive is affected well below a BAC
of
0.10 percent. Research shows that the driving skills
of many people are impaired at a BAC approaching
0.05 percent, and that the effects are worse at night. All
drivers are impaired at BAC levels above
0.05 percent.
Statistics show that the chance of being in a collision increases
sharply for drivers who have a BAC of
0.05 percent or above. A driver with a BAC level of
0.06 percent has doubled his or her chance of having a
collision. At a BAC level of
0.10 percent, the chance of
this driver having a collision is 12 times greater; at a
level of 0.15 percent, the chance is
25 times greater!
The body takes about an hour to rid itself
of the alcohol
in
one drink. No amount of coffee or number of cold
showers will speed that up. “I’ll be careful” isn’t the
right answer. What if there’s an emergency,
a need to
take sudden action, as when a child darts into the street?
A person with even a moderate BAC might not be able
to react quickly enough
to avoid the collision.
There’s something else about drinking and driving that
many people don’t know. Medical research shows that
alcohol in a person’s system can make crash injuries
worse, especially injuries
to the brain, spinal cord or
heart. This means that when anyone who has been
drinking
-- driver or passenger -- is in a crash, that
person’s chance
of being killed or permanently disabled
is higher than if the person had not been drinking.

Control of a Vehicle
You have three systems that make your vehicle go where
you want it to go. They are the brakes, the steering and
the accelerator. All three systems have to do their work
at the places where the tires meet the road. Sometimes, as when
you’re driving on snow or ice, it’s
easy to ask more
of those control systems than the tires
and road can provide. That means you can lose control
of your vehicle.

Braking action involves perception time and
reaction time.
First, you have to decide to push on the brake pedal.
That’s
perception time. Then you have to bring up
your foot and do it. That’s
reaction time.
Average reaction time is about 314 of a second. But
that’s only an average.
It might be less with one
driver and as long
as two or three seconds or more with
another. Age, physical condition, alertness, coordination
and eyesight all play a part.
So do alcohol, drugs and
frustration. But even in
3/4 of a second, a vehicle
moving at
60 mph ( 100 km/h) travels 66 feet (20 m).
That could be a lot
of distance in an emergency, so
keeping enough space between your vehicle and
others
is important.
And, of course, actual stopping distances vary greatly
with the surface
of the road (whether it’s pavement or
gravel); the condition of the road (wet, dry, icy); tire
tread; the condition of your brakes; the weight of the
vehicle and the amount
of brake force applied. Avoid
needless heavy braking. Some people drive
in spurts
-- heavy acceleration followed by heavy
braking
-- rather than keeping pace with traffic. This is
a mistake. Your brakes may not have time to cool
between hard stops. Your brakes will wear out much
faster if you do a lot
of heavy braking. If you keep pace
with the traffic and allow realistic following distances,
you will eliminate a lot of unnecessary braking. That
means better braking and longer brake life.
If your engine ever stops while you’re driving, brake
normally but don’t pump your brakes.
If you do, the
pedal may get harder to push down. If your engine
stops, you will still have some power brake assist. But
you will use it when you brake. Once the power assist
is used up, it may take longer
to stop and the brake pedal
will be harder
to push.
